THE LABOUR PARTY (LP) HAS CLARIFIED THAT IT HAS NOT ADOPTED ANY CANDIDATE OR ASPIRANT AHEAD OF THE 2027 GENERAL ELECTIONS IN NIGERIA.(PHOTO).

Image
The Labour Party (LP) has clarified that it has not adopted any candidate or aspirant ahead of the 2027 general elections in Nigeria. In an interview, the party's National Vice Chairman, Ceekay Igara, stated that the party currently has no official candidate or aspirant at this stage.Igara emphasized that only the National Executive Council (NEC) of the Labour Party possesses the authority to adopt or endorse any candidate. He warned that any individual claiming the party has already adopted a candidate, including reports suggesting an endorsement of President Bola Tinubu for a second term, is speaking in their personal capacity and not on behalf of the party. The statement comes amid speculation about political alignments and possible cross-party endorsements as Nigeria approaches the next electoral cycle. The Labour Party stressed that no such decision has been made, and any future adoption process will follow due party procedures through the NEC.

GOV. ZULUM RELEASED ONE BILLION FOR THE IMMEDIATE COMPLETION OF MAIDUGURI MONDAY MARKET RECONSTRUCTION. (PHOTOS).#PRESS RELEASE




 Governor Zulum announced additional released of One Billion for the immediate completion of Maiduguri Monday Market reconstruction. 


... Urged for completion of project within a time frame of thirty-five days. 


Borno Governor, Prof Babagana Umara Zulum, released additional One Billion Naira for the immediate completion of the reconstruction of Maiduguri Monday Market. 


The announcement was made during the Governor's visit to the market, where he was received by Alh. Zarami Dungu, the chairman of the high-powered committee on Monday market fire disaster.


Governor Zulum expressed his satisfaction with the progress of the reconstruction during his inspection and urged for the completion of the project within a time frame of thirty-five days. 


He also reassured the marketers that the market will be reopened soon and urged them to be patient.
